Charming Pet-Friendly Homestay in Siem Reap Cozy Accommodation: Sok Phen Homestay offers comfortable rooms with free WiFi and a relaxing seating area, providing a perfect retreat after a busy day of exploring. Convenient Amenities: Enjoy complimentary toiletries and a kettle in your room for added convenience during your stay. Plus, take advantage of free bicycle usage to explore the popular cycling spots nearby. Great Location: Situated just 3.2 km from Angkor Wat, with Pub Street a short 4 km away, Sok Phen Homestay offers easy access to must-see attractions. Typical weather

September here averages 27°C, with around 231mm of rain across the month.

A twenty-year average for this area — a guide to what to pack, not a forecast.
